Job Description

We’re seeking an experienced Board Operator to provide programming and control board support to On-Air Talent
                                                                             
What You'll Do:
  • Operate control board for studios and remote programming
  • Regulate program timing, operate syndicated programming, and play commercials
  • Monitor the technical quality and accuracy of incoming and outgoing on-air programming from master control room
  • Support off-air commercial production, dubbing music to hard disk and programming automation computers
  • Protect station’s license by censoring live programs and deleting words/phrases not permitted on air
  • Execute playlists for server, tape, or simulcast programming
  • Assist with adjusting signal and programming content to ensure transmission meets federally mandated broadcast standards
  • Process time-out programming for accurate play back
  • Monitor and update weather, traffic and news reports into automation equipment
  • Check studio equipment for proper functioning and notify Engineering of technical malfunctions affecting quality of the broadcast
  • Screen in-coming phone calls and selectively choose callers for On-Air Talent and talk shows
  • Handle emergency inserts (e.g. news updates, breaking stories, alert system tests, etc.)
